An indisputable element propelling the widespread adoption of movie streaming is the exceptional level of convenience it provides. The days of rigid schedules and limited options are long gone. Streaming platforms have elevated our ability to curate cinematic experiences, allowing us to view films according to our own preferences. Whether it’s a weekend marathon with friends or a midweek escape before bed, movie streaming adapts to our routines, not the other way around. By virtue of the pause button’s assistance, we are able to attend to life’s obligations, such as grabbing refreshments or phone calls, without missing a beat. The aforementioned adaptability strongly corresponds with our hectic lifestyles, rendering movie streaming a much-appreciated diversion from the routine.

However, convenience merely represents the initial phase. The true appeal of movie streaming resides in its extensive and continuously growing collection of content. Unlike the limited selection that cinema screens provide, streaming platforms offer access to oceans of cinematic experiences. Every genre and niche is accommodated, ranging from Hollywood blockbusters to independent jewels, foreign-language masterpieces to cult classics. This profusion enables us to effortlessly delve into unexplored domains of cinema, uncover obscure masterpieces, and revisit beloved classics. In the realm of theatre, algorithms and personalised recommendations assume the role of virtual curators, indicating concealed gems that may have eluded our notice otherwise.

In addition, movie streaming significantly expands the accessibility of the moviegoing experience, rendering it more democratised than ever before. The transcendence of borders by content breaks down geographical barriers, uniting spectators across continents through a mutual appreciation for cinema. By providing the same cinematic offerings to those in remote areas or with limited mobility as those in cities, the art form has fostered a sense of global community. In addition, streaming services frequently provide tiered subscription plans, which enable budget-conscious individuals and families to enjoy entertainment at a more affordable cost. This inclusiveness guarantees that the pleasure derived from viewing films is no longer a privilege limited to a select few.

In addition to its practicality, variety, and ease of use, movie streaming excels in its capacity to promote interpersonal engagement and dialogue. Social media platforms generate lively conversations and reactions regarding the most recent films, transforming users into watercooler moments where they scrutinise plot developments, assess characters, and exchange personal anecdotes. By virtue of these connections formed among strangers, movie streaming transforms from an individual activity to a communal one. Streaming platforms are increasingly acknowledging this phenomenon by incorporating interactive elements and features such as watch parties, which further erode the distinction between passive viewership and active participation.

Nevertheless, the emergence of movie streaming is not devoid of obstacles. The proliferation of content can be inundating, resulting in decision fatigue and the apocalyptic “paradox of choice.” Anxieties persist regarding the deterioration of the communal theatre experience and its repercussions on independent filmmaking. Moreover, viewers may become dissatisfied as they attempt to access desired content through a complex network of subscriptions due to the ever-changing streaming rights and platform exclusivity landscape.
